ARCHIVED Rice Free Flour Blend Recipe?
deb-rn replied to NCDanielle's topic in Gluten-Free Recipes & Cooking Tips
Here is my absolute favorite! Carol Fenster's Sorghum Flour Blend 1 1/2c. sorghum flour 1 1/2c. potato starch 1c. tapioca flour/starch This bakes up beautifully! I have used it 1:1 in old recipes with the standard addition of Xanthan gum too. Debbie- 5 replies
